Job Summary:
The Clinical and Translational Research Center (CTRC) is seeking to hire a 0.8 FTE advanced practice provider (APP). The research APP may be a nurse practitioner (NP) or physician's assistant (PA). This position is responsible for implementation of research study visits and procedures for research projects at the adult CTRC. The APP will be responsible for daily operations related to the performance of and billing for all procedures conducted. The APP must have excellent communication skills and work effectively both independently and as an integrated part of the CTRC team. The APP will work with multiple study teams using the CTRC across Departments and Divisions, including, but not \limited to, Endocrinology, Infectious Disease, Cardiology, Pulmonary, Neurology, GI, and Gerontology. In collaboration with and under the guidance of Principal Investigators (PIs), the APP will work to maintain the fidelity and integrity of research protocols, including categorizing and reporting adverse events, assuring compliance with the protocol, and troubleshooting problems that may arise.
Key Responsibilities:
- Performing medical history and physical examinations for research volunteers and complete accurate billing records in EPIC.
- Conducting and documenting research tests and procedures including, but not limited to:
- Phlebotomy
- IV catheter placement
- Timed blood sampling
- Medication infusion
- Exercise stress testing
- 12 lead ECGs
- Tissue sampling (muscle, fat, skin biopsies)
- Lumbar punctures
- Epithelial cell collections
- Dispensing and/or administering study drugs as per protocol and assist with preparation of progress and safety reports for the CTRC and funding agencies.
- Preparing adverse event and protocol deviation reports and communicating with PIs and study physicians on the occurrence of events and follow-up actions
- Participating in all required training activities including, but not limited to, those related to human research protection, privacy and confidentiality of data, lab safety, billing, and administration
- Participate in CTRC meetings and process improvement projects and write, edit, and update SOPs as well as complete CTRC APP productivity and scheduling reports, as requested.
- Assist CTRC nursing staff during periods of high volume activity if no APP services are scheduled
